Analysis

In 2024, installed renewable electricity-generating capacity in Ghana stood at 51.72 w per capita.

Compared with earlier readings it is down 1.9% on the previous year and down 9.1% over ten years.

Over the whole period, installed renewable electricity-generating capacity in Ghana peaked at 58.06 w per capita in 2013 and was at its lowest, 44.39 w per capita, in 2012.

That places Ghana 164th out of 218 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the bottom quarter.
